** Please note: The “Call in” numbers are not toll free.  If your long distance service charges by the minute, you will be charged accordingly.  The meetings are usually an hour.  Someone is usually on the line 5 minutes before the meeting and throughout the hour.  The meetings are open to everyone, especially new comers and our fellows with accessibility and special needs, those in remote areas and anyone else who cannot make it to a meeting.   We meet in a conference call setting, listen to the service instructions when you call in.

Alcoholics Anonymous is worldwide with AA meetings in almost every community. You can find times and places of local AA meetings or events by contacting a nearby central office, intergroup or answering service.  (The MSCA website does not maintain local meeting information.)   Telephone numbers for Alcoholics Anonymous are often listed in local telephone directories. 

One of the ways AA members stay sober is by helping others to recover from alcoholism. We encourage you to contact the nearest AA office, where local AA members will provide information to anyone.

Many of the Central Offices in Area 9 have on-line directories of meetings. A list of several of them, and the cities for which they list AA meetings, follows.
